Caritas Jerusalem Online Reporting Form

  • The purpose of this form is to submit any complaints or concerns relevant to breaches in Caritas Jerusalem’s Code of Conduct and/or Safeguarding Policy. Even if it is only a doubt or a suspicion, staff must report. And even in the case where you have only witnessed an act (but were not subject to it), it is still your responsibility to report.
  • All reports will be treated with utmost confidentiality in order to protect both the complainant/survivor as well as the accused during the time of the investigation.
  • In the form below, you have the option to provide your name and contact information, or to remain anonymous. Even in the case where you are anonymous, Caritas Jerusalem asks that you please share as many details in the complaint as you are aware of so that we can respond more effectively and efficiently.
  • Do not use this site to report events presenting an immediate threat to life or property. Reports submitted through this service may not receive an immediate response. If you require emergency assistance, please contact your local authorities.
